Elizabeth Rudolph, JD, MSN, RN will speak on how nurses and health care providers can expand their careers at the Patricia Townsend Meador endowed lecture at Vanderbilt Univ. in Nashville.

Fast Track Your Career: How I Combined Nursing and Health Care with Law and You Can, Too! - is the dynamic topic of the presentation by Elizabeth Rudolph, JD, MSN, RN at the Patricia Townsend Meador endowed lecture at Vanderbilt University, Nashville, TN on January 19th at 4 pm. Nurses and health care providers are invited to attend the short lecture on how one nurse-attorney is fulfilling her dream. Attendees will quickly learn how they can realize their dream by combining nursing (and health care) with the law.
Hundreds, if not thousands, of court cases are filed throughout the country daily. Nursing and medical expert witnesses are in demand to review the medical records in cases, give their opinions and be paid well for this. In today's environment, expanding one's career is an opportunity for both an increase in income and an expansion of professional growth.
